Unrelinquished and Relished

by michaelcahill


LOVE AGAINST THE DYING OF THE LIGHT


Unrelinquished and Relished




Shall I just say, "Hell no" and stand and fight?
It seems all those around me quake with grace.
I've no intention of a grateful flight
into the sky with peace upon my face.


For now, I've lust and love I must pursue;
you all can knit and piss into a cup.
I've still a yearning and it's overdue;
I hunger with a thirst for sweetest sup.


I gaze upon a sea of vacant stares,
and come upon a pair of eyes ablaze.
I pull her from a pile of sad spent flares,
and sparks reflect in every vacant gaze.


The young have heat, but quick it fizzles out;
but ancient fires burn longest, there's no doubt!
